Application Notes
-
Immunohistochemistry: Paraffin embedded Human Tonsil. Recommended concentration: 2.5 μg/mL.
Western Blot: Approx 30 kDa band observed in lysates of cell line Jurkat (calculated MW of 28.8 kDa according to Human NP_002583.1). Approx.35 kDa band was observed in lysates of cell line NIH3T3 and in Mouse and Rat Testis, and approx 33 kDa in Pig Spleen
Peptide ELISA: antibody detection limit dilution 1:128000.
